  • Top critical review

    Story does not meet the quality of previous offerings. Story line very weak and disappointing.

    The story followed the pattern of the earlier popular books. However, in this case the story line failed to deliver as past books have. More specifically, the women's murder club did not solve, or come close to solving these crimes. They ran around baffaled and confused for the whole book. In the end, someone else solved the mysteries / crimes and just sent the heroins in to arrest the criminal at the end of the story. It seemed like the authors had become bored with these characters and were producing this story against a deadline that needed to be met for the publisher. I hope the get back on track with their next effort.
